Swan Gully is in the town of Bromelton, South East Queensland (right near Beaudesert). Our location is perfect for easy access from Brisbane, Ipswich, and the Gold Coast at only 45 - 60 mins from either. We have over 900 acres of camping, 4WDing and other activities. Tracks range from easy off-road right up to "winches and lockers required". Bring your hiking shoes and mountain bikes to go on your own adventure. Great space for the kids to explore. Toilets and hot shower (coin operated). No access to town water, please bring our own drinking water. Pets welcome. We have room for horses too! Plenty of spots to choose from, 2WD access. Amenities block close to campsite. 4WD tracks are available for extra per day rate for the first day - book separately 'extra'. Each vehicle will require a separate booking, but as we don’t allocate camp sites, you can set up close to each other as one group. Toilets and hot shower (coin operated). No access to town water, please bring our own drinking water. Pets welcome. Plenty of spots to choose from, 2WD access. Amenities block close to campsite. 4WD tracks are available for extra per day rate for the first day - book separately 'extra'. 4WD passes sold on site, Any camp sites that have a view, which as away from our main campgrounds, will require a 4WD pass. Each vehicle will require a separate booking, but as we don’t allocate camp sites, you can set up close to each other as one group. Please note you must be checked in before 5pm.
